Borland(R) Enterprise Server VisiBroker(R) デベロッパーズガイド

[目次][索引][前へ][次へ]

7.9 リクエストの処理

リクエストには,ターゲットのオジェクトのオブジェクトIDと,ターゲットのオブジェクトリファレンスを作成したPOAが含まれます。クライアントがリクエストを送信すると,VisiBroker ORBはまず適切なサーバを探すか,必要ならサーバを起動します。それからVisiBroker ORBはそのサーバ内の適切なPOAを探します。

VisiBroker ORBは適切なPOAを見つけると,リクエストをそのPOAに渡します。その時点でリクエストがどのように処理されるかは,POAのポリシーとオブジェクトの活性化状態によって異なります。オブジェクト活性化状態については,「7.4 オブジェクトの活性化」を参照してください。

サーバントマネージャが呼び出されたが,オブジェクトをインカネートできない場合には,サーバントマネージャがForwardRequest例外を発生させることができます。